I saw some highlights on twitter recently where it looked like Lance Harris was on the same team as Jacob Pullen!
A few notes:
-I am a big Clippers fan, even got the McGruder jersey. Even if his numbers don't pop, he has done a really nice job in his role. Typically matched up with the other teams best guard, defensively, so its a tough call but he has done well. Struggling a bit from three, but he only gets like 1-2 attempts per game. He also isn't asked to score a ton. His +/- is usually on the plus side which is good.
-Dean's numbers looked good, and he played the entire 4th quarter, unfortunately it was in garbage time so we have to keep that in mind. He does look quick and comfortable out there. Even if its garbage time, the NBA is the NBA. He had a sweet ally-oop finish along with another dunk, and was everywhere on the glass. I think he could grab a guaranteed deal for next years team if he keeps playing the way he is playing.
-Jacob Pullen and Lance Harris (!) are playing on the same team in Montenegro. Lance Harris is 35 years old, has played his entire post-college career overseas and has averaged double digits his entire career. Pretty solid career!
